你查询的IP:[123.56.140.27]  地理位置:中国–北京–北京阿里云BGP数据中心

最新查询123.64.205.222 59.191.14.221 218.56.191.41 124.126.7.122 114.60.222.64 218.108.169.143 59.107.170.1 118.192.81.48 122.96.11.212 123.56.140.27 118.184.64.74 59.191.85.112 210.76.19.69 124.66.21.177 210.76.72.207 118.102.16.64 202.112.211.138 118.64.206.183 124.14.65.211 116.215.45.204 122.144.128.87 116.193.16.188 119.60.35.10 122.4.141.130 116.204.77.127 119.19.173.97 118.230.36.202 218.104.198.120 202.142.16.230 202.152.176.241 221.199.128.49